Master programme in Biomedicine
Term: Autumn Term 2012
Programme type: 100%, Normal Studies
Eligibility: Proficiency in English equivalent to Swedish upper secondary course English B (IELTS (Academic) with a minimum overall score of 6.5 and no individual score below 5.5. TOEFL PBT (Paper-based Test) with a minimum score of 575 and a minimum TWE score of 4.5). TOEFL iBT (Internet-based Test) with a minimum score of 90 and a minimum score of 20 on the Writing Section) is required. Applicants who have at least two years of university studies in Australia, Canada, Great Britain, New Zealand, or the USA fulfill the requirement for English B.
Where the language of instruction is Swedish, applicants must prove proficiency in Swedish to the level required for basic eligibility for higher studies.
A Bachelor's degree or Bachelor of Engineering degree (equivalent to a Swedish Kandidatexamen, 180 ECTS) from an Internationally recognized university in one of the following fields; Biomedicine, Medicine, Dentistry, Molecular Biology, Biotechnology, Biochemistry or Biomedical Laboratory Science. Additional requirements are: Practical experience of experimental/ laboratory work, corresponding to a minimum of 30 ECTS-credits; an undergraduate thesis/degree project equivalent to 15 ECTS.
If you are still working towards your undergraduate degree, you need to include with your application a document from your current University, outlining when you are expected to graduate as well as a course outline for the last semester.
